Striped bass is our most sought-after species, providing great sport through catch and release fishing and great eating when you catch a “keeper”. Striped bass is one of the largest fish available to the nearshore angler. Fish range from 1 pound to over 60 pounds. Location: Whole coast surf, inshore bars, reefs, tide-rips ...

The best winter steelhead fishing in Oregon can be found in coastal rivers and streams, peaking in January. Steelhead and trout have an interesting interconnection. (2) This closure occurs in the portion of the Gulf EEZ seaward of coordinates defined in the Federal regulations at paragraph (d) of § 622.34 , Seasonal and area closures designed to protect Gulf reef fish. These coordinates approximate the 20-fathom depth contour.
